Comprehending Parrot Species
Parrots come in different types, each with unique attributes. The most frequently kept pet parrots include:
Budgerigar (Budgie)African GreyAmazon ParrotCockatooMacawTable 1: Comparison of Common Parrot SpeciesParrot SpeciesAverage LifespanSize (inches)Cost (GBP)Social NeedsSound LevelTrainabilityBudgerigar5-10 years7-8₤ 15-₤ 100ModerateLowHighAfrican Grey40-60 years12-14₤ 800-₤ 3,000HighModerateExtremely HighAmazon Parrot25-50 years10-15₤ 400-₤ 2,000HighHighHighCockatoo40-60 years12-24₤ 1,000-₤ 3,500Extremely HighExtremely HighHighMacaw30-50 years20-40₤ 1,500-₤ 3,500Very HighVery HighModerateAspects to Consider When Buying a Parrot
Expense of Purchase
While initial expenses are necessary, potential parrot owners need to likewise consider ongoing expenses, including food, veterinary care, and toys.
Area Requirements
Parrots require ample area to stroll, stretch their wings, and play.
Socializing Needs
Numerous parrots need substantial interaction with their human caretakers. Understanding the social needs particular to each types is critical.
Noise Level
Some parrots are loud and can be disruptive. This element is specifically important for house dwellers.
Life expectancy
The long lifespan of many parrots indicates a long-term commitment. Prospective owners should assess their capability to provide long-lasting care.
Trainability
Some types are easier to train than others. This element might affect how well the parrot engages with its owner and the home.Comparing Purchasing Options

What should I search for in a trusted breeder?
Pick a breeder with a good reputation who is transparent about health records, reproducing practices, and offers a comfortable environment for the birds.
2. How do I understand if a parrot is healthy?
Observe the bird's plumes (they ought to be smooth and clean), eyes (brilliant and clear), and beak (smooth without cracks). A healthy parrot is likewise active and alert.
3. How much time do parrots need daily?
A lot of parrots need several hours of social interaction each day, in addition to time to exercise outside their cages.
4. Are parrots ideal for first-time pet owners?
It depends upon the species. Smaller sized parrots like budgies are frequently better for newbies than larger breeds like cockatoos or macaws.
